Metabolism and toxicity of acid phosphate esters were studied in the rat. Diethyl phosphate (DEP), diethyl thiophosphate (DETP) and diisopropyl phosphate (DIPP) were administered to rats at a dose of 1 g/kg. DEP-applied rats excreted inorganic phosphate and organic phosphate in the 24 h urine at amounts of 53% and 13%, of the dose respectively. DETP-treated rats excreted inorganic phosphate and organic phosphate in their urine at amounts of 18% and 10%, of the dose respectively. DIPP-treated rats excreted inorganic phosphate and organic phosphate in their urine at amounts of 8% and 9%, of the dose respectively. The DETP-treated rats showed symptoms such as salivation, lacrimation and tremors. DETP intensely inhibited cholinesterase in rat brain homogenate, and DEP weakly inhibited the cholinesterase activity. On the other hand, DIPP did not inhibit the cholinesterase activity. The inhibition of cholinesterase induced by DETP was higher than that of diazinon.
